Michael Kiu Wai Miu

Description:

Michael Kiu Wai Miu was born on June 18, 1958 in Ningbo, China, a small town outside of Shanghai. At the age of 6, Miu and his mother migrated to Hong Kong where he grew up, and shortly after high school, became one of the most popular young Asian actors of the 1980's. Miu trained at the TVB Development Program for Performing Arts alongside Tony Leung Tony Leung Chiu-wai, Andy Lau Andy Lau, Felix Wong Felix Wong and Kent Tong Kent Tong - and together, the group was known as "The Five Tigers". Miu immediately rose to stardom in 1983 following his debut as a lead in the iconic Hong Kong television drama, The Legend of the Condor Heroes (She diao ying xiong zhuan (1983)). After taking a decade-long hiatus in the 1990's, Miu has come back in full force and has become a household name in Hong Kong, China, all around the Asia-Pacific region and among immigrant Asian communities worldwide. More recently, he is known for his work on So duk 2: Tin dei duei kuet (2019) opposite Andy Lau, and hit TV shows Line Walker: Bull Fight (2020) and Fei Fu Zi Cimhang Gik Zin (2018). He has been married to actress Jaime Mei-Chun Chik since 1990. They have two children, Murphy Miu and actress Phoebe Miu.
